CLARIFYing Coronary Heart Disease
Tuesday, 01 September 2009 13:00 | Written by Graham Young

Online longitudinal studies, like the one we have been conducting since 2001 on Australian voting intentions, appear to be taking-off as a means of studying all sorts of things. The latest candidate is coronary artery disease. CLARIFY is a study that will involve 30,000 outpatients from 40 countries world-wide.
